Michael Jackson may have been dead for 13 years, but details regarding his passing continue to emerge to this day. Just recently, there are allegations that the singer’s sister LaToya Jackson’s ex-boyfriend, Jeffre Phillips, stole some of Jackson’s personal items from his home shortly after he passed away.

Michael Jackson’s Personal Belongings Were Allegedly Stolen From His Home After His Death

According to Radar Online, a man asked Phillips to meet up with him so that they could put some of Michael Jackson’s personal belongings up for auction. Phillips said that he agreed to meet up with the man to show the items that he got from Jackson but without the intention of selling them.

However, the unnamed man showed Phillips his badge and informed him that he needed to take all the items because they had been stolen from the singer’s home. LaToya’s ex-boyfriend cried foul over what happened because he insisted that it was Jackson’s mom, Katherine Jackson, who asked him to keep some of her late son’s things.

“For several days, we stayed at the Carolwood House, during which time at least a dozen family members came and went, some of whom took items from the house,” he said.

LaToya Jackson’s Ex-Boyfriend Jeffre Phillips Claims He Took Michael Jackson’s Items After Katherine Jackson Instructed Him To

Toward the end of his stay at the Carolwood House, Katherine instructed Phillips to get whatever items he could for fear that they would just be taken away by other people once the property was locked up.

So, Phillips decided to bring home some of Jackson’s belongings like his pajamas, computers, pill bottles, business papers, and more. But he also stressed that he just kept all the items at home without any intention of ever selling them.

Jeffre Phillips Alleges He Would’ve Returned Michael Jackson’s Items If His Family Asked For Them

Phillips claimed that he was shocked because of what happened and insisted that he would’ve returned Jackson’s belongings if Katherine asked for them back. He also said the entire fiasco had caused him great mental and emotional anguish on him.

“It has affected my personal life, my business and people's trust in me. Had the Estate simply asked for the property and not resorted to the premeditated set-up and bullying tactics, I would have called LaToya to inform her that the Estate was requesting the items, and the two of us would have then called her mother. Although the property was given to me and belonged to me, I would not have refused a request for the property from the Jackson family,” he said in his statement.

However, a judge has not made a decision on the matter.
